FM Mono & FM-Stereo reception
-
Press the FM ST/MONO button (#3) to select stereo mode, the LED Display (#12) will
show "St" a few seconds and then resume to show the frequency.
-
It is preferable to receive the program in mono when you are receiving a weak station.
Press the FM ST/MONO button (#3) to select Mono mode, the LED Display (#12) will
show "St OF" a few seconds and then resume to show the frequency.
TIPS FOR BEST RADIO RECEPTION:
To insure maximum FM tuner reception, fully extend the TELESCOPIC ANTENNA (#1)
for best FM radio reception.
